According to our (Global Info Research) latest study, the global Radiation-resistant Superconducting Materials market size was valued at US$ 278 million in 2025 and is forecast to a readjusted size of US$ 426 million by 2032 with a CAGR of 6.3% during review period.
In 2025, global Radiation-resistant Superconducting Materials production reached approximately 1,500 tons, and the average price was US$180 thousand per ton.Radiation-resistant superconducting materials are functional superconducting materials capable of maintaining stable superconducting performance under high-energy particle irradiation (such as neutrons, protons, gamma rays, and high-energy ion beams). They are primarily utilized in extreme operating environments, including controlled nuclear fusion devices, particle accelerators, space probes, and high-radiation nuclear energy systems. These materials typically encompass low-temperature superconductors (e.g., NbTi, Nb?Sn) and high-temperature superconductors (e.g., REBCO, Bi-based superconductors); their radiation resistance is enhanced through lattice structure optimization, defect engineering, nano-doping, and composite structural design. Key performance indicators include the retention rate of critical temperature (Tc), the degradation rate of critical current density (Jc), flux pinning stability, and post-irradiation microstructural stability; these materials serve as the critical foundation for ensuring the long-term, reliable operation of superconducting magnets in high-radiation environments.
Driven by developments in controlled nuclear fusion (such as tokamaks and stellarators), high-energy physics accelerator upgrades, deep-space exploration, and next-generation nuclear energy systems, the demand for radiation-resistant superconducting materials is shifting from basic experimental materials toward those suitable for engineering applications and long-term service. Recent opportunities are concentrated in areas such as superconducting materials for fusion first-wall and magnet systems, high-field magnets for high-radiation zones, magnet materials for accelerator upgrades, and superconducting electronic systems for space radiation environments. Core industry competitiveness is defined by material lattice damage resistance, post-irradiation critical current retention, flux pinning enhancement technologies, microstructural control capabilities, and long-term stability verification systems. Current industry challenges include high costs for simulating high-energy radiation environments, complex material failure mechanisms, inconsistent performance data across varying irradiation conditions, lengthy engineering verification cycles, and an incomplete understanding of the radiation-resistance mechanisms in high-temperature superconductors. Proposed solutions involve developing multi-scale irradiation simulation platforms, employing nanoscale defect engineering to enhance flux pinning, optimizing REBCO coating structure designs, establishing standardized irradiation test databases, and utilizing computational materials science for performance prediction. Overall, the industry is rapidly evolving from basic material research toward engineering-ready, long-term service, and fusion-grade applications.
